## Runbook: Ossvane Fleet Fuel Report Generation

The monthly fuel-usage report runs from the Ossvane scheduler at 02:00 on the first of the month. Before cutting a release, verify FUEL_REPORT_REGION and FUEL_REPORT_FORMAT=csv are set, then trigger a dry run against the staging depot data. The report exporter authenticates to the telemetry warehouse with a secret, which belongs on the line immediately after this sentence.

env line for kadup-tajep: LEDGER_TOKEN13=273d61bdbefd6

## Authentication

The Larkspur partner SFTP drop authenticates via the internal Gatewright relay, not direct key exchange. If the nightly pull from Cobaltine Logistics fails with an auth error, restart the relay worker before escalating. The relay itself authenticates to the drop-sync service with an API key, rotated quarterly by the platform team. Use the key below for manual relay calls.

app token of hawif-tahaf = zpat11_gv0qkZoHQzB

Hey Tomas,

Handing off the SplitDeck work before I'm out next week. The assignment service now bucketizes users with the new hash salt, and the sticky-assignment bug from the Marlowe experiment is fixed. Tests pass locally and on staging. One thing to double-check in review: the rollout percentages match what product asked for. For reference, the service runs with these settings.

service settings:
druix:
  pin: 5230
  metrics_host: metrics.druix.tolvaqsys.internal
  tenant: fenok
  seal: seal_04dbbe1a